أريد تبديل دفق الكاميرا أثناء إجراء مكالمة ، دون إغلاق الاتصال بالنظير الآخر. هل هذا ممكن؟
تفعل شيئًا كهذا حاليًا:
navigator.webkitGetUserMedia({video: true, audio: true}, (stream) => {
peer.call(key, stream);
});
ليس من الممكن.
إنه ممكن. ألق نظرة على أمثلة الطرق الجوية أو هذا المثال:
https://github.com/muaz-khan/WebRTC-Experiment/blob/master/demos/switch-streams.html
هل حقا؟؟؟ هذا غير ممكن؟
مرحباً ، أي شخص يمكنه تبديل الكاميرا أثناء المكالمة؟ هل يمكنك مساعدتي؟
أنت بحاجة إلى إنشاء اتصال جديد ، وذلك بسبب طريقة عمل WebRTC.
يمكنك استخدام replaceTrack من RTCRtpSender.
this.call.peerConnection.getSenders () [0] .replaceTrack ()
التعليق الأكثر فائدة
ليس من الممكن.